Binario 开源项目使用教程
BinarioResponsive card-based & code-light Hugo theme项目地址:https://gitcode.com/gh_mirrors/bi/Binario
1. 项目介绍
Binario 是一个基于逻辑的在线拼图游戏,也被称为 Takuzu。该项目的目标是提供一个简单而富有挑战性的游戏体验。游戏规则简单,玩家需要在一个矩形网格中填充黑白圆圈,确保每行和每列的圆圈数量相等,并且不能有三个或更多相同颜色的圆圈相邻。此外,每行和每列必须是唯一的。
2. 项目快速启动
环境准备
在开始之前,请确保你已经安装了以下工具:
- Git
- Node.js
- npm
克隆项目
首先,克隆 Binario 项目到本地:
git clone https://github.com/Vimux/Binario.git
cd Binario
安装依赖
使用 npm 安装项目依赖:
npm install
启动项目
启动开发服务器:
npm start
现在,你可以在浏览器中访问 http://localhost:3000
来查看和玩 Binario 游戏。
3. 应用案例和最佳实践
应用案例
Binario 可以作为一个教育工具,用于教授逻辑推理和问题解决技巧。它也可以作为一个休闲游戏,供用户在空闲时间放松和挑战自我。
最佳实践
- 保持代码整洁:定期清理和重构代码,确保项目易于维护。
- 用户反馈:鼓励用户提供反馈,并根据反馈不断改进游戏体验。
- 社区参与:积极参与开源社区,分享经验和技巧,帮助其他开发者。
4. 典型生态项目
- Puzzle-Binairo:一个类似的在线拼图游戏,提供多种难度和尺寸的拼图。
- Logic-Puzzles:一个集合了多种逻辑拼图游戏的平台,Binario 可以作为其中的一部分。
- Educational-Games:一个专注于教育游戏的项目,Binario 可以作为逻辑推理课程的一部分。
通过这些生态项目,Binario 可以与其他逻辑游戏和教育工具结合,提供更丰富的用户体验。
BinarioResponsive card-based & code-light Hugo theme项目地址:https://gitcode.com/gh_mirrors/bi/Binario
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考